The concept of an alterative was a very prominent part of western medicine up until the early 20th century. Alterative
medicines were used to help alter an unhealthy state in the body to a healthier, more normal metabolism. Even though
alteratives were dropped from western medicine their use still persists as an important part of herbal medicine. These herbs
enhance normal eliminatory functioning, thus allowing the body to function more effectively even on a cellular
level. Come join us as we learn about the most important alterative herbs and the differences between alteratives,
depuratives, and antidyscratics and how they can be used in the treatment of chronic degenerative diseases such as cancer,
arthritis, skin problems and autoimmune conditions.

It is common for people to attach sound bites of information to an herb and think they understand its uses. Milk Thistle is the liver herb, St. John's Wort the depression herb. Unfortunately this does a tremendous disservice to the herb because most herbs have a multitude of uses going far beyond the popular ones. In this class we will look at common herbs and learn how Milk Thistle is being used to treat cancer, how Saw Palmetto can treat polycystic ovarian syndrome, and Nettle Seed for degenerative kidney disease. The effective use of herbs for treating disease in not limited to internal use. Herbs (as well as clay) have been used as poultices, infused oils, baths, liniments and ointments since the beginnings of medicine. These topical applications can be incredibly effective for relieving pain, healing wounds, treating skin diseases, improving circulation and enhancing relaxation. In this class we will talk about some of the most effective plants used externally for treating arthritis, nerve pain,burns, trauma injuries, psoriasis, peripheral neuropathies, back and neck pain, sciatica and other difficult to treat problems.
